SOAN Faculty Celebrate the Life of Nelson Mandela

By Chris Henke on December 14, 2013

On Thursday, December 14, SOAN faculty participated in an event at the Colgate Chapel to commemorate the life of Nelson Mandela.  Professors Jonathan Hyslop and Mary Moran each had central roles in planning the event, and Professor Hyslop gave an opening address that movingly described the many ways to celebrate Mandela’s life and work.  Professor Moran read remarks sent in by Nigel Bolland, Charles A. Dana Professor of Sociology and Caribbean Studies, Emeritus.  In addition, Colgate President Jeffrey Herbst gave a keynote address and several students read excerpts from Mandela’s speeches.  If you missed it, you can watch the event on YouTube!
